Output 0b179661db261b620339f96e4afbcad58908e5953de33453e232aa706b6d3458:17

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ddffe9e5a29ac78612ea9d0021b7e74c4cde4364 OP_EQUAL
address
3Mvqq8ZKLoaYaN6bod7AU7ghByMdWk7brJ
transaction
0b179661db261b620339f96e4afbcad58908e5953de33453e232aa706b6d3458
spent
true